英特尔® Agilex™ 7 FPGA和SoC器件概述

ID 683458
日期 1/10/2023
Public
文档目录

17. 英特尔 Agilex 7 FPGA和SoC的部分和动态配置

英特尔英特尔 Quartus Prime设计软件中经验证的增量编译的基础上构建了部分重配置流程。通过使用部分重配置,您可以在其他部分继续运行的同时对FPGA的部分进行重配置。在对关键正常运行时间有要求的系统中,您可以在不中断提供服务的情况下对功能进行更新或调整。

除了降低功耗和成本外,部分配置还有效地提高了逻辑密度。您可以将不需要同时操作的功能存储在外部存储器中,而不是从一开始就把所有功能放置在FPGA中。您可以在需要时将这些功能加载到FPGA中。通过使用这种技术,您可以在单个FPGA上运行多个应用,从而降低了对FPGA尺寸、电路板空间和功耗的要求。

通过使用动态重配置,英特尔 Agilex 7 FPGA和SoC可以在不影响相邻收发器通道的数据传输的情况下动态更改数据速率、协议以及收发器通道的仿真设置。该功能非常适合要求即时多协议或多速率支持的应用。

您可以动态地重配置收发器内的PMA和PCS模块。您也可以将动态重配置和部分重配置一起使用,这样就可以同时对FPGA内核和收发器进行部分重配置。